
Decomposition of vegetable matter into compost is an example of ………….
(i) Exothermic reaction
(ii) Endothermic reaction
(iii) Anaerobic decomposition
(iv) Aerobic decomposition
A) (i), (II)
B) (i), (iii), (iv)
C) (i) ,(iv)
D) (ii), (iii), (iv)

Complete answer:
From the lower classes of biochemistry, we have studied about the decomposition reaction of natural matters into compost.
Now, let us study about the vegetable matter we use and its process of decomposition.
- Vegetable matter is the remnants of used vegetables and the outer skin of vegetables which are decomposed by several methods.
-The decomposition of these matters when dumped in a soil is usually carried out by the microbes present in the soil.
- This process of decomposition involves breaking of the bonds present in the vegetables and thus this process of bond breaking is an endothermic process.
- Also the process of the decomposition of organic matter by microbes is also a major biological process which takes place in the presence of gaseous oxygen and thus this process is also called aerobic decomposition.
- Anaerobic process is the one in which gaseous oxygen is prevented from entering the sealed tanks. In the vegetable matter decomposition, several microbes are even able to decompose without the gaseous oxygen that is deep under mud which is called fermentation. Therefore, composting involves both aerobic and anaerobic decomposition.
Therefore, the correct answer is option (D).
Note: The shortcut answer to this question includes the fact that usually decomposition of organic matter is carried out by microbes and this is both aerobic and anaerobic which involves endothermic processes.
